常用数据库语言学什么意思
-
常用数据库语言是指在数据库管理系统中,用于与数据库进行交互和操作的编程语言。它们是一种特殊的编程语言,用于创建、修改和查询数据库的结构和内容。
常用数据库语言有以下几种:
-
SQL(Structured Query Language):SQL是最常用的数据库语言,它是一种标准化的语言,用于管理关系型数据库。SQL可以用于创建数据库和表格,插入、更新和删除数据,以及查询数据库中的数据。
-
P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库系统中的编程语言,它结合了SQL和过程化编程语言的特点。PL/SQL可以用于编写存储过程、触发器和函数,使得数据库的逻辑更加灵活和可扩展。
-
T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server数据库系统中的编程语言,它是SQL的扩展版本,具有更多的功能和特性。T-SQL可以用于编写存储过程、触发器、函数和视图,还支持事务处理和错误处理。
-
PL/pgSQL(Procedural Language/PostgreSQL):PL/pgSQL是PostgreSQL数据库系统中的编程语言,它是一种过程化编程语言,类似于PL/SQL。PL/pgSQL可以用于编写存储过程、触发器和函数,支持事务处理和错误处理。
-
NoSQL查询语言:除了关系型数据库的SQL语言,还有一些特定于NoSQL数据库的查询语言。例如,MongoDB使用MongoDB Query Language(MQL)进行查询,Cassandra使用Cassandra Query Language(CQL)进行查询。
这些常用数据库语言可以帮助开发人员和数据库管理员进行数据库的管理和操作,使得数据的存储、查询和分析更加高效和灵活。
1年前 -
-
常用数据库语言是指用于操作数据库的编程语言,它们提供了一组语法和命令,用于创建、查询、更新和删除数据库中的数据。常用的数据库语言主要包括结构化查询语言(SQL)、NoSQL查询语言(如MongoDB的查询语言)和图数据库查询语言(如Neo4j的查询语言)。
结构化查询语言(SQL)是最常用的数据库语言之一,它用于关系型数据库(如MySQL、Oracle、SQL Server等)的管理和操作。SQL语言包括数据定义语言(DDL)和数据操纵语言(DML)两个方面。DDL用于创建和修改数据库结构,包括创建表、修改表结构、创建索引等;DML用于查询和更新数据库中的数据,包括查询数据、插入数据、更新数据、删除数据等。
NoSQL查询语言是用于非关系型数据库(如MongoDB、Cassandra、Redis等)的查询和操作的语言。与SQL语言不同,NoSQL查询语言通常更加灵活,可以根据具体的数据模型进行查询和操作,不需要遵循固定的表结构。
图数据库查询语言是用于图数据库(如Neo4j、ArangoDB等)的查询和操作的语言。图数据库使用图结构来存储和处理数据,图数据库查询语言主要用于描述图中节点和边之间的关系,进行图遍历和图查询。
除了以上常用的数据库语言,还有一些特定数据库系统所独有的查询语言,如Oracle数据库的PL/SQL,用于在Oracle数据库中进行存储过程和触发器的编写和执行。
总的来说,常用数据库语言是用于管理和操作数据库的编程语言,根据不同的数据库类型和需求,可以选择适合的数据库语言进行开发和应用。
1年前 -
常用数据库语言是指在进行数据库操作时使用的一种编程语言,它可以用于创建、查询、修改和删除数据库中的数据。常用的数据库语言包括结构化查询语言(SQL)和NoSQL语言。
一、结构化查询语言(SQL)
SQL是一种用于管理关系型数据库的编程语言。它包含了一系列的命令和语法,可以用来创建、查询、修改和删除数据库中的表和数据。- 数据定义语言(DDL)
DDL用于定义数据库的结构和存储方式,它包括以下命令:
- CREATE:用于创建数据库、表、视图、索引等。
- ALTER:用于修改数据库的结构,如添加、删除、修改表的列、约束等。
- DROP:用于删除数据库、表、视图、索引等。
- 数据操作语言(DML)
DML用于对数据库中的数据进行操作,它包括以下命令:
- INSERT:用于向表中插入新的数据。
- SELECT:用于从表中查询数据。
- UPDATE:用于修改表中的数据。
- DELETE:用于删除表中的数据。
- 数据控制语言(DCL)
DCL用于对数据库的访问权限进行控制,它包括以下命令:
- GRANT:用于授予用户或角色的访问权限。
- REVOKE:用于撤销用户或角色的访问权限。
二、NoSQL语言
NoSQL(Not Only SQL)是一种非关系型数据库,它不使用SQL语言,而是采用其他的查询语言或API进行操作。NoSQL数据库适用于大数据量、高并发和分布式环境下的数据存储和处理。常见的NoSQL语言包括:
- MongoDB的查询语言
- Redis的命令行操作
- Cassandra的CQL(Cassandra Query Language)
以上是常用数据库语言的概述,开发人员可以根据具体的数据库类型和需求选择合适的语言进行数据库操作。
1年前 - 数据定义语言(DDL)